Financial Markets Analysts focus on analyzing market trends, economic data, and financial instruments to inform trading and investment decisions. Investment Analysts primarily research securities and evaluate investment opportunities for portfolios. While both roles require similar credentials and often work in related environments, their core responsibilities differ: one emphasizes market analysis, the other investment evaluation.
